## Bug description

When using Ecore OCL within an Ecore modelling project (for calculating a derived attribute in one of my projects) results in an error when doing code generation for the Ecore project stating "Errors occurred while generating code." The details are in the attached file.

Everything worked fine until about April, so I guess one of the nightly builds since then introduced the bug.

see also: https://www.eclipse.org/forums/index.php?t=rview&goto=1853816#msg_1853816

## Expected behavior

An errorless code generation of the metamodel.
For comparison, a native Eclipse installation generates the same project with no errors reported.

## How to reproduce
1. See screenshot on how to define OCL for the Ecore
2. Generate all (from project)

## Additional context

- **GEMOC Studio version**: 3.5.0.202204291215 and 3.5.0.202207010750
- **Java version**:
- **OS**: Windows 10
